Chrissy Teigen Gets Hate From Twitter Users Over Pregancy, Model Stops ‘Preg-Tweeting’


Chrissy Teigen and John Legend are officially pregnant!

The soon-to-be mom excitedly shared a photo of her baby bump on Instagram after she and her husband surprised their fans with the news that they are expecting their first baby.

Teigen and Legend have always been open about their struggles to get pregnant. Now that they are having their first child, Teigen immediately took to social media to share her joy: “Somebody is early to the party,” she captioned the bathroom mirror selfie showing off her bump.

Some Twitter users noticed her already curvy tummy and others were quick to speculate that she may be having twins. Teigen was not pleased with some of the comments and immediately cleared all speculations on her Twitter account.

“Good thing I am unoffendable or this would be a rough few months,” Teigen wrote on her Twitter.

In a series of tweets, she said she did IVF one at a time and that they are not expecting twins, so she told her Twitter followers to “please stop” making up assumptions about her pregnancy. Additionally, she informed her fans that she goes in for an ultrasound every few days, so they definitely know they’re not having twins.

In one Twitter post, she said, “Get out of my uterus!” She responded to rude comments by posting poker-faced emojis that disguised her dismay.

After receiving a slew of mixed comments and reactions on social media, Teigen promised not to post any more pregnancy updates on her Twitter. “No more preg tweeting for me, lesson learned!! Back to food and reality TV and hay things,” the soon-to-be-mom tweeted on Sunday.

Even so, the first-time parents are happy that they are finally having their own child after facing fertility issues throughout their relationship.

In a previous FabLife episode, Teigen opened up about seeing fertility doctors to help her conceive. She openly told the audience that she and Legend were having trouble getting pregnant and added that it has been a tough process for both of them.

“We’ve seen fertility doctors, and once you open up about those things to other people, you learn that a lot of other people in your life are seeing these people and they have this shame about it,” she said at the time. She got emotional as she shared how women avoid this very sensitive matter.

Teigen said she can relate with women who are having fertility issues of their own and added that it must be dreadful for someone struggling to get pregnant to be asked such insensitive questions.

Ever since the couple got married two years ago, people have been constantly asking them why they haven’t had any children. Although some people meant well, she could not help but feel bad with their nosy questions. “…just two years into being married, the questions come from all over. It’s kind of crazy,” Teigen said on FabLife.

On October 12, Teigen and her musician husband announced on Instagram their good news: “John and I are so happy to announce that we are pregnant :)”

She also mentioned the hardships they faced just to get pregnant. “As many of you know, we’ve been trying to have a baby for a while now. It hasn’t been easy, but we kept trying because we can’t wait to bring our first child into the world and grow our family.”

Teigen did not seem to take the comments seriously as she shared that she, too, is guilty of commenting on other pregnant women’s bump. She said it is her “karma” to receive comments about her own growing belly. She tweeted jokingly “… I love bumps so I loved saying how round/big/beautiful they are on others. Don’t worry, friends.”
